New Jersey Devils Seek Victory Against Philadelphia Flyers in NHL Showdown

The New Jersey Devils are gearing up for an intense battle against the Philadelphia Flyers in their upcoming NHL match. Scheduled to take place on April 13, 2024, at the Wells Fargo Center in Philadelphia, Pennsylvania, this game is set to kick off at 9:00 PM Eastern Time. Fans can catch all the action live on ESPN+, NBCS-PH, and MSGSN.


Analyzing the betting data for this game provides valuable insights into the current odds and lines. According to the latest information, the market odds favor the Philadelphia Flyers as the home team. The odds for a Flyers victory stand at -110, indicating a slight advantage over their opponents. On the other hand, the New Jersey Devils have odds of -120 for an away win.
